Seasonal Home Maintenance Guide for Florida Homeowners


Understanding Florida’s Unique Seasonal Demands

Living in Florida means dealing with distinct seasonal challenges that affect your home’s comfort systems. While our winters are milder than northern states, the temperature fluctuations throughout the year still demand attention to both heating and cooling systems.

Summer Preparation (March-May)

• Schedule AC tune-ups before peak season
• Check condensate drain lines
• Replace air filters
• Inspect ductwork for leaks
• Test thermostat functionality

Hurricane Season Readiness (June-November)

• Install surge protectors for HVAC systems
• Check plumbing vent stacks
• Secure outdoor AC units
• Clear gutters and drainage systems
• Inspect water heater connections

Winter Considerations (December-February)

• Test heating system efficiency
• Check pipe insulation
• Clean air vents
• Inspect water pressure
• Schedule furnace maintenance

Pro Tip:

Schedule your routine maintenance during off-peak seasons to avoid longer wait times and potentially save money on service costs. Early spring is perfect for AC checks, while early fall is ideal for heating system maintenance.
